WATERBURY, Conn. - After being edged in their inaugural contest yesterday, the Western Connecticut State University men's hockey team fell at non-conference opponent Post University, 6-0, on Saturday afternoon. Six different players notched goals for the hosts in the win.
Post began the contest with three consecutive goals in the first period to open up a 3-0 advantage. They continued to pile it on in the second and third periods with a trio of powerplay strikes. WestConn racked up 27 shots on goal but Benjamin Cuneen was up to the task, stopping 26 shots before being relieved.Â
With the loss, the Wolves dropped to 0-2 overall while Post improved to 1-0. WestConn will look to pierce the win column when they square off against the University of Southern Maine in a Little East Conference matchup on Friday evening at 6:30 p.m.
